Collectors of Native American art will love this antique 'Indian Maiden' lithograph from the 1920s. The image depicts a Nacoochee Cherokee Princess sitting by a lake. 

This large size is hard to find, especially in the original frame. The artist is likely F.R. Harper (1876-1948) though several artists painted similar images of Native American women. No signature is seen though may be hidden by frame.
